Placed at the Heart of It All

~0.8 km
Madla Gate, Panna Reserve

Your jumping-off point for jeep safaris in one of India's finest tiger habitats.

~14 km
Pandav Falls

A breathtaking waterfall inside the national park — mythologically linked to the Pandavas.

~20 km
Raneh Falls

A dramatic canyon carved from volcanic rock — a geological wonder most tourists miss entirely.

~25 km
Khajuraho Temples

UNESCO World Heritage temples — among the finest medieval sculptures in the world.

~5 km
Ken River

Gentle river walks, boating at sunset, and extraordinary bird watching along the banks.

~18 km
Panna Diamond Mine

Asia's only commercially active alluvial diamond mine — a rare and fascinating excursion.
